Autonomous Vehicles

Since autonomous vehicles won't need a driver, the automotive industry will undergo profound shifts as a result. Audi's existing cruise control system contains a "stop and go" mode that enables this. The cruise control system is effective because of the thirty control sensors strategically placed throughout the vehicle.

Your cruise control system can automatically adjust your speed from 0 to 155 miles per hour based on the speed of the vehicle in front of you. There are two radar sensors mounted in the front of the vehicle that are used by the system to allow the control system to move the cars. You'll also have control over the vehicle's speed.

Other automobile manufacturers, including BMW, are using autonomous driving technology to park vehicles without human intervention. Using a network of sensors, this system can determine where to park and how to do it most efficiently. The self-parking systems that Google is developing use remote driving technologies and lasers on the top to guide the vehicle to a parking spot.

AR Control Panel

Windshields can be transformed into information displays with augmented reality. The HUD can display a wide variety of helpful metrics, including speed, gas mileage, RPM, speed, and the current weather. It is now possible for motorists to follow directions without taking their eyes off the road, thanks to holographic signals and modern navigation systems.

Enhancing Security

The driver can inspect areas of the vehicle that are obscured from view by installing numerous little cameras. Tire pressure sensors, lane change detectors, and crash sensors all work together to keep vehicles from colliding with one another. Anti-lock brakes and traction control systems help drivers maintain control of their vehicles in a variety of situations.
